Alder Dieback

Scientific Name

Phytophthora ×alni (Brasier & S.A. Kirk) Husson, Ioos & Marçais (Husson et al. 2015)

Common Name

Alder dieback, alder decline

Native To

First identified in Europe (Aguayo et al. 2013)

Date of U.S. Introduction

Not introduced

Means of Introduction

European introductions occurred through infected nursery stock (Adams et al. 2008)

Impact

Infects and kills alder trees (trees of the genus Alnus) (Gibbs et al. 1999)

Current U.S. Distribution

Not currently established
